Answer:
x = 27
Step-by-step explanation:
I'm assuming the equation looks like this:
![\frac{2}{3}x-\frac{1}{9}x+5=20](https://tex.z-dn.net/?f=%5Cfrac%7B2%7D%7B3%7Dx-%5Cfrac%7B1%7D%7B9%7Dx%2B5%3D20)
Here's how to solve for x:
![\frac{2}{3}x-\frac{1}{9}x+5=20](https://tex.z-dn.net/?f=%5Cfrac%7B2%7D%7B3%7Dx-%5Cfrac%7B1%7D%7B9%7Dx%2B5%3D20)
(subtract 5 from both sides)
![\frac{2}{3}x-\frac{1}{9}x=15](https://tex.z-dn.net/?f=%5Cfrac%7B2%7D%7B3%7Dx-%5Cfrac%7B1%7D%7B9%7Dx%3D15)
(Find the GCF of 3 and 9, which is 3. Multiply 2/3 by 3/3. You get 6/9)
![\frac{6}{9}x-\frac{1}{9}x=15](https://tex.z-dn.net/?f=%5Cfrac%7B6%7D%7B9%7Dx-%5Cfrac%7B1%7D%7B9%7Dx%3D15)
(add like terms)
![\frac{5}{9}x=15](https://tex.z-dn.net/?f=%5Cfrac%7B5%7D%7B9%7Dx%3D15)
(multiply 9/5 to both sides, which is the same as dividing both sides by 5/9)
x = 27
